As pointed out in Yokohama, the requirements document does not define a
domain registrant. So are there any comments on adding the following
definition:
2.4.6 Domain Registrants
Entities given authority over a domain via purchase, lease, or grant
from a domain registrar or domain registry are domain registrants.
Domain registrants are considered a subset of both DNS Users (Section
2.4.5) and Intellectual Property Holders (Section 2.4.2).
I'm not a lowyer, but from the first sentence of this definition
one might conclude conclude that when a registrar is involved, the
authority ver a domain is first passed to a regsitrar and then to
the domain name holder. As far as I know, this is not the case.
To offer some wording:
2.4.6 Domain Registrants
Entities given authority over a domain via purchase, lease, or grant
from a domain registry.
The way how the registrants gets the authority is not important, although one
might to add: This authority is given either directly or via a registrar.
The second sentence is not needed.
